The year 2005 was simply incredible for Lewis beginning with his sponsorship by dart manufacturing giant, Unicorn, and then continuing as he went on to became the second man to conquer both the UK Open Scottish Regional as well as the Scotland PDPA Players Championship in same weekend.

Following this terrific run, he made it to the World Championship in 2006 and progressed to the quarter-finals, but lost 5-3 to Peter Manley in a controversial match in which he alleged Peter of distracting him while he was aiming at the bulls’ eye on a couple of occasions. At the recent World Championships, he qualified for the quarter-finals in 2006, but lost to Peter Manley 3-5, while he got beaten by Andy Jenkins 3-4 in the third round, in 2007. He succeeded in qualifying for the quarter-finals in 2008, but once again he could not capitalize on the opportunity as he lost to Kevin Painter 2-5. The year 2009 has not been great for him either, as he was defeated by Paul Nicholson 3-4 in the second round.
